Administration
Mrs. Dawn Bush
I am excited and incredibly honored to be returning for my third year as the Principal of Whitlow Elementary for the 2025-26 school year! I have been an educator in Forsyth County Schools for 26 years in a variety of teaching and administrative roles. My husband, John, is a fellow educator here in FCS, and both of our children are graduates of Forsyth Central High School. I hold a B.S. in English Education, an M.Ed. in Learning Disabilities, and an Ed.S. in Leadership. Our family has lived in the “Heart of Forsyth”/Central school cluster for many years, and I’m proud to live and work within this incredible community. Serving Whitlow Elementary as Principal is literally a dream come true, and I look forward to working together with staff, parents, and community members to provide a fun, yet challenging educational experience where all Whitlow students feel valued, successful, and love coming to school each day!
Mrs. Lindsey Richardson - Assistant Principal
My name is Lindsey Richardson, and I am thrilled to be part of the Whitlow community. Though this is my first year at Whitlow, everyone has made me feel right at home. I have been an educator in Forsyth County since 2004, and this marks my 21st year in education. Over the years, I have served in a variety of roles including general education teacher, special education teacher, department chair, quality work facilitator, and assistant principal, working with students from Kindergarten through Fifth grade.
I am passionate about reading, lifelong learning, spending time outdoors, and enjoying time with my dog. Above all, I cherish time with my family. My husband, Jay, and I have lived in Forsyth County since 2004 and are proud to call it home. We have three children: Caleb, a sophomore at Kennesaw State University; Kennedy, a high school senior; and Taylor, a high school sophomore. I look forward to an incredible first year at Whitlow and to building strong connections with the students, staff, and families in this wonderful community.
Mrs. Sally Johnson - Assistant Principal
My name is Sally Johnson, and I am excited to serve the students, staff, and families of the Whitlow Elementary community as Assistant Principal! I have worked in Forsyth County at Whitlow Elementary since we opened the doors in 2009. I have taught both general education and special education students in grades K-5 and served as an Early Intervention Program instructor, Instructional Coach, and Quality Work Facilitator. I graduated from Auburn University with a Bachelor's Degree in Elementary Education. I received my Master's Degree in Reading, Language, and Literacy from Georgia State University. I attended Piedmont University where I obtained a Specialist Degree in Curriculum and Instruction and my Tier 1 Leadership Certification. My husband Zac and I have two children- Harper and Hugh. You will often see me walking the halls with our dog Lola. She is a Bernedoodle and certified Therapy Dog. She loves coming to school and being a part of the Whitlow family! In my spare time you can find me at the lake, on the soccer field, or camping with family and friends. I am looking forward to another amazing year here at Whitlow Elementary!
Mrs. Ellen Therens- Assistant Administrator
My name is Ellen Therens and I am incredibly proud to be joining the Whitlow Wolfpack! This will be my 22nd year in education. Over the course of my career, I have taught 1st through 4th grades, 6th and 8th grades, EIP, served as team lead, and spent many years training teachers across the country. I am passionate about literacy and am a certified Reading Specialist. I graduated from Illinois State University with my Bachelor’s Degree in Elementary Education and obtained my Master’s Degree in Instructional Leadership from the University of Illinois at Chicago. I recently completed my Tier 1 Educational Leadership Certification at University of North Georgia.
I am originally from Illinois but have loved calling Georgia home for the past 7 years. I am married to my wonderful husband, Paul, and have 3 beautiful girls who also attend Forsyth County Schools - Harper, Madeline, and Hadley. When we are not at school, you can find us on the lake or attending dance competitions for all three girls! I am looking forward to an incredible year at Whitlow and connecting with this amazing community!
